上一页 1 ··· 5 6 7 8 9
摘要: 关于render函数 render函数的几个参数 request,必须有 template,客户端显示的html页 context,一个字典,用来渲染页面 等等...,request和template是必选参数,其他为可选参数 阅读全文
posted @ 2020-02-24 19:36 xiaoqichaoren 阅读(169) 评论(0) 推荐(0)
摘要: 阅读全文
posted @ 2020-02-24 19:35 xiaoqichaoren 阅读(132) 评论(0) 推荐(0)
摘要: 首先创建一个虚拟python环境 为什么要配置虚拟环境? 因为每次进行Django项目开发用到的django版本,第三方库的版本都不尽相同,为了高效的管理Django项目用虚拟环境将这些依赖不同的项目分隔开 命令:mkvirtualenv XXX -p /usr/bin/python3 ps:创建虚 阅读全文
posted @ 2020-02-10 14:11 xiaoqichaoren 阅读(591) 评论(0) 推荐(0)
摘要: 什么是MVC设计模式? 及其优点 MVC即 Model-View-Controller(模型-视图-控制器) 模式。 - Model (模型) 简而言之即数据模型。模型不是数据本身(比如数据库里的数据),而是抽象的描述数据的构成和逻辑关系。通常模型包括了数据表的各个字段(比如人的年龄和出生日期)和相 阅读全文
posted @ 2020-02-10 11:56 xiaoqichaoren 阅读(617) 评论(0) 推荐(0)
摘要: 协程:(又称微线程,也是交替运行) 进程-->线程-->协程 协程就是充分利用cpu给该线程的时间,多个协程只使用一个线程,某个任务遇到阻塞,执行下一个任务。如果一个线程只执行一个任务,比较容易进入阻塞队列,如果这条线程永远在工作(协程:一个线程执行多个任务),永远不会进入阻塞队列。 适用场景: 当 阅读全文
posted @ 2020-02-06 18:44 xiaoqichaoren 阅读(134) 评论(0) 推荐(0)
摘要: 线程: 1进程-->n线程 多个线程共用进程资源 创建线程: def func(n): ...... t = Thread(target=func, name = '', args = (1, ), kwargs = '') t.start() 自定义线程: class MyThread(Threa 阅读全文
posted @ 2020-02-06 12:34 xiaoqichaoren 阅读(126) 评论(0) 推荐(0)
摘要: 创建进程 def func(n): ...... if __name__ == '__main__': p = Process(target=func, args = (1,)) p.start() 多进程 m = 1 def task1(t): global m # 由于m是不可变对象,所以设置全 阅读全文
posted @ 2020-02-05 14:11 xiaoqichaoren 阅读(131) 评论(0) 推荐(0)
上一页 1 ··· 5 6 7 8 9